Immigrants from Zimbabwe vs Soviet Union Median Family Income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 117,781,123 people shows a poor neg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Zimbabwe and median family income in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.198 and weighted average of $108,830.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 43,509,630 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Soviet Union and median family income in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.190 and weighted average of $119,262, a difference of 9.6%.
